COURSE DESCRIPTION

ArborMaster L2 Beyond Splicing Basics

2-Day Module

Prerequisites


ArborMaster L1 Splicing Basics


Course Description


This course will cover an understanding of rope construction, different types, features and benefits of those constructions. All students will learn techniques for splicing; Class 1 double braid, Class 2 double braid, Working with small cordages, and making basic rope tools (lanyards, eye and eye cords, whoopie slings and loopie slings).


Course Topics

 

  • Working With Rope
  • Splicing  Class 1 Double Braid
  • Splicing Class 2 Double Braid
  • Working With Small Cordages and Making Basic Tools
